Garden mulch that sat on the driveway for two months. An RV toilet clogged in what the internet calls a "pyramid situation." A book finished in peaceful solidarity while Rich handled the unspeakable. And beets — glorious, digestible beets.
This week's Weekly Win is a masterclass in delayed execution, unexpected team effort, and the very specific joy of solving a problem you didn't even know you'd have. Jane finally tackles the mulch mountain with son Hugh's help (26 wheelbarrow loads, people), and Chandra navigates her third trailer adventure, a plumbing emergency, a recovery belly that limits the hiking, and a reading victory that deserves its own trophy.
Short, real, and occasionally gross — just how we like it.
The Sage Stage: two women, midlife, no filter.
